The NetBSD Project

CVS log for pkgsrc/devel/ocaml-sexplib/Makefile

[BACK] Up to [cvs.NetBSD.org] / pkgsrc / devel / ocaml-sexplib

Request diff between arbitrary revisions


Default branch: MAIN


Revision 1.24 / (download) - annotate - [select for diffs], Tue May 24 18:59:32 2022 UTC (22 months, 3 weeks ago) by jaapb
Branch: MAIN
CVS Tags: pkgsrc-2024Q1-base, pkgsrc-2024Q1, pkgsrc-2023Q4-base, pkgsrc-2023Q4, pkgsrc-2023Q3-base, pkgsrc-2023Q3, pkgsrc-2023Q2-base, pkgsrc-2023Q2, pkgsrc-2023Q1-base, pkgsrc-2023Q1, pkgsrc-2022Q4-base, pkgsrc-2022Q4, pkgsrc-2022Q3-base, pkgsrc-2022Q3, pkgsrc-2022Q2-base, pkgsrc-2022Q2, HEAD
Changes since 1.23: +2 -2 lines
Diff to previous 1.23 (colored)

Replaced mk/ocaml.mk with lang/ocaml/ocaml.mk in ocaml packages

Revision 1.23 / (download) - annotate - [select for diffs], Wed May 4 13:32:12 2022 UTC (23 months, 2 weeks ago) by jaapb
Branch: MAIN
Changes since 1.22: +4 -5 lines
Diff to previous 1.22 (colored)

Updated devel/ocaml-sexplib to version 0.15.0.

There is no changelog, so not quite clear what changes there are, but they
seem to be minor.

Revision 1.22 / (download) - annotate - [select for diffs], Mon Mar 8 08:13:00 2021 UTC (3 years, 1 month ago) by jaapb
Branch: MAIN
CVS Tags: pkgsrc-2022Q1-base, pkgsrc-2022Q1, pkgsrc-2021Q4-base, pkgsrc-2021Q4, pkgsrc-2021Q3-base, pkgsrc-2021Q3, pkgsrc-2021Q2-base, pkgsrc-2021Q2, pkgsrc-2021Q1-base, pkgsrc-2021Q1
Changes since 1.21: +2 -1 lines
Diff to previous 1.21 (colored)

Recursive revbump associated with update of lang/ocaml

Revision 1.21 / (download) - annotate - [select for diffs], Sun Nov 3 10:39:26 2019 UTC (4 years, 5 months ago) by rillig
Branch: MAIN
CVS Tags: pkgsrc-2020Q4-base, pkgsrc-2020Q4, pkgsrc-2020Q3-base, pkgsrc-2020Q3, pkgsrc-2020Q2-base, pkgsrc-2020Q2, pkgsrc-2020Q1-base, pkgsrc-2020Q1, pkgsrc-2019Q4-base, pkgsrc-2019Q4
Changes since 1.20: +2 -2 lines
Diff to previous 1.20 (colored)

devel: align variable assignments

pkglint -Wall -F --only aligned --only indent -r

No manual corrections.

Revision 1.20 / (download) - annotate - [select for diffs], Tue Mar 5 18:17:19 2019 UTC (5 years, 1 month ago) by jaapb
Branch: MAIN
CVS Tags: pkgsrc-2019Q3-base, pkgsrc-2019Q3, pkgsrc-2019Q2-base, pkgsrc-2019Q2, pkgsrc-2019Q1-base, pkgsrc-2019Q1
Changes since 1.19: +2 -3 lines
Diff to previous 1.19 (colored)

Updated devel/ocaml-sexplib to version 0.12.0.

Package is now compatible with dune 1.7.

The CHANGES.md file is not up to date; upstream changes are minor only.

Revision 1.19 / (download) - annotate - [select for diffs], Tue Nov 27 15:24:09 2018 UTC (5 years, 4 months ago) by jaapb
Branch: MAIN
CVS Tags: pkgsrc-2018Q4-base, pkgsrc-2018Q4
Changes since 1.18: +3 -3 lines
Diff to previous 1.18 (colored)

Updated devel/ocaml-sexplib to work with dune

Revision 1.18 / (download) - annotate - [select for diffs], Mon Nov 12 16:10:22 2018 UTC (5 years, 5 months ago) by jaapb
Branch: MAIN
Changes since 1.17: +2 -2 lines
Diff to previous 1.17 (colored)

Revbumps associated with update of lang/ocaml.

Revision 1.17 / (download) - annotate - [select for diffs], Thu Jul 19 15:15:25 2018 UTC (5 years, 9 months ago) by jaapb
Branch: MAIN
CVS Tags: pkgsrc-2018Q3-base, pkgsrc-2018Q3
Changes since 1.16: +2 -1 lines
Diff to previous 1.16 (colored)

Recursive revbump associated with the update of lang/ocaml to 4.07.

Revision 1.16 / (download) - annotate - [select for diffs], Wed May 9 14:30:46 2018 UTC (5 years, 11 months ago) by jaapb
Branch: MAIN
CVS Tags: pkgsrc-2018Q2-base, pkgsrc-2018Q2
Changes since 1.15: +4 -4 lines
Diff to previous 1.15 (colored)

Updated package devel/ocaml-sexplib to version 0.11.0.

There are dependency changes (use ocaml-parsexp, drop ocaml-base) and
a minor compatibility bugfix.

Revision 1.15 / (download) - annotate - [select for diffs], Wed Apr 4 16:20:15 2018 UTC (6 years ago) by jaapb
Branch: MAIN
Changes since 1.14: +5 -5 lines
Diff to previous 1.14 (colored)

New package revision for devel/ocaml-sexplib.

No upstream changes; this deals with some extra files caused to be
installed by the new version of jbuilder.

Revision 1.14 / (download) - annotate - [select for diffs], Tue Jan 30 10:32:44 2018 UTC (6 years, 2 months ago) by jaapb
Branch: MAIN
CVS Tags: pkgsrc-2018Q1-base, pkgsrc-2018Q1
Changes since 1.13: +2 -1 lines
Diff to previous 1.13 (colored)

Added missing dependency

Revision 1.13 / (download) - annotate - [select for diffs], Wed Jan 10 16:09:33 2018 UTC (6 years, 3 months ago) by jaapb
Branch: MAIN
Changes since 1.12: +2 -3 lines
Diff to previous 1.12 (colored)

Updated package devel/ocaml-sexplib to version 0.10.0.

A changelog is not available.

Revision 1.12 / (download) - annotate - [select for diffs], Fri Sep 8 09:51:22 2017 UTC (6 years, 7 months ago) by jaapb
Branch: MAIN
CVS Tags: pkgsrc-2017Q4-base, pkgsrc-2017Q4, pkgsrc-2017Q3-base, pkgsrc-2017Q3
Changes since 1.11: +2 -1 lines
Diff to previous 1.11 (colored)

Recursive revbump associated with update of ocaml to 4.05

Revision 1.11 / (download) - annotate - [select for diffs], Sun Sep 3 12:56:01 2017 UTC (6 years, 7 months ago) by jaapb
Branch: MAIN
Changes since 1.10: +2 -2 lines
Diff to previous 1.10 (colored)

Updated package to latest version, 0.9.2. I cannot find a changelog (or
at least not one that is up to date).

Revision 1.10 / (download) - annotate - [select for diffs], Tue Jul 11 12:14:13 2017 UTC (6 years, 9 months ago) by jaapb
Branch: MAIN
Changes since 1.9: +10 -12 lines
Diff to previous 1.9 (colored)

Updated package to latest version, 0.9.1. Attention: this is a new
versioning scheme - earlier version was 113.33.03. As per the thread on
https://mail-index.netbsd.org/tech-pkg/2016/11/26/msg017548.html
and the example given by archivers/lz4, I've just changed the version
number without further ado.

Changes up until 113.43.00 (there seems to be no later changelog) include:

    Sexps and EOF are a mess. Try to improve the situation somewhat!

		    In particular, this feature makes improvements to when
				Parsing_whitespace sexp parser state is reported: it now
				distinguishes the case Parsing_toplevel_whitespace from
				Parsing_nested_whitespace and it's only a valid empty parse if eof
				happens in Parsing_toplevel_whitespace. See test diffs for examples
				of strings that were previously valid empty parses, but are now
				incomplete. One of the craziest is probably "(foo #| bar".

Revision 1.9 / (download) - annotate - [select for diffs], Fri Dec 30 11:16:59 2016 UTC (7 years, 3 months ago) by jaapb
Branch: MAIN
CVS Tags: pkgsrc-2017Q2-base, pkgsrc-2017Q2, pkgsrc-2017Q1-base, pkgsrc-2017Q1
Changes since 1.8: +2 -2 lines
Diff to previous 1.8 (colored)

Recursive revbump associated with ocaml update to 4.04.

Revision 1.8 / (download) - annotate - [select for diffs], Sat Jun 25 14:29:32 2016 UTC (7 years, 9 months ago) by jaapb
Branch: MAIN
CVS Tags: pkgsrc-2016Q4-base, pkgsrc-2016Q4, pkgsrc-2016Q3-base, pkgsrc-2016Q3, pkgsrc-2016Q2-base, pkgsrc-2016Q2
Changes since 1.7: +3 -1 lines
Diff to previous 1.7 (colored)

Pakcage uses ocamlbuild.

Revision 1.7 / (download) - annotate - [select for diffs], Mon Jun 20 15:10:30 2016 UTC (7 years, 10 months ago) by jaapb
Branch: MAIN
Changes since 1.6: +6 -4 lines
Diff to previous 1.6 (colored)

Updated package to latest version, 113.33.00. Changes include:

- Changes `Sexp.to_string` to escape all non-ASCII characters.

  Previously chars >= 127 are escaped or not depending on:
  1. other character in the string
  2. the system
  3. environment variable settings

  (2) and (3) are because `String.escaped` from the stdlib uses the C
  function `isprint` which is locale and OS dependent.

  This can cause invalid UTF-8 sequence to be printed by sexplib, which
  is annoying:

    https://github.com/janestreet/sexplib/issues/18

  Starting with this release, sexplib:
  1. copies the `String.escaped` function of OCaml 4.03 which escapes
     all non-ascii characters
  2. make sure we escape the string when it contains characters >= 127

- Clean up the documentation for sexplib, modernizing it to include
  `ppx_sexp_conv`, and breaking up the documentation between sexplib and
  `ppx_sexp_conv`.  Also changed the formatting to use org-mode, so it
  will render properly on github.  Markdown doesn't render well by
  default, unless you use quite different conventions about linebeaks.

- In sexp macro library, avoid returning success when there is any error
  reading a sexp. In particular, this prevents

    sexp resolve <(echo '(:use x)')

  from silently succeeding.

  Also, now we no longer read an included file multiple times.
  This lets even crazy stuff like this to work:

    $ echo 'hi ' | sexp resolve <(echo '((:include /dev/stdin) (:include /dev/stdin))')

Revision 1.6 / (download) - annotate - [select for diffs], Thu May 5 11:45:39 2016 UTC (7 years, 11 months ago) by jaapb
Branch: MAIN
Changes since 1.5: +2 -1 lines
Diff to previous 1.5 (colored)

Recursive revbump associated with ocaml update.

Revision 1.5 / (download) - annotate - [select for diffs], Fri Mar 4 16:06:19 2016 UTC (8 years, 1 month ago) by jaapb
Branch: MAIN
CVS Tags: pkgsrc-2016Q1-base, pkgsrc-2016Q1
Changes since 1.4: +3 -3 lines
Diff to previous 1.4 (colored)

Updated package to latest version, 113.24.00. Changes include:

	Switch code in lib subdir to ppx-style.
	Inline some calls that js_of_ocaml was unable to recognise as tail-recursive
	(cf. issue 14)
	Minor update: documentation.
	Added sexp_of_ support for GADTs, and remove the not-quite-working support
	for of_sexp.
	Improved the implementation of Exn.sexp_of_t, using the unique id in
	exceptions in OCaml 4.02.
	We use the identifier to map exception constructors to converters.

Revision 1.4 / (download) - annotate - [select for diffs], Sat Feb 6 12:10:33 2016 UTC (8 years, 2 months ago) by jaapb
Branch: MAIN
Changes since 1.3: +4 -4 lines
Diff to previous 1.3 (colored)

Removed the automatic setting of PKGNAME to ocaml-${DISTNAME} from
ocaml.mk. It was becoming more trouble than it was worth: only a minority
of packages used it, and it only made Makefiles more confusing.
(I've left out some packages: these will be updated forthwith)

Revision 1.3 / (download) - annotate - [select for diffs], Fri Aug 7 11:20:34 2015 UTC (8 years, 8 months ago) by jaapb
Branch: MAIN
CVS Tags: pkgsrc-2015Q4-base, pkgsrc-2015Q4, pkgsrc-2015Q3-base, pkgsrc-2015Q3
Changes since 1.2: +2 -2 lines
Diff to previous 1.2 (colored)

Recursive revbump associated with lang/ocaml update.

Revision 1.2 / (download) - annotate - [select for diffs], Tue Jun 30 11:52:57 2015 UTC (8 years, 9 months ago) by jaapb
Branch: MAIN
Changes since 1.1: +2 -1 lines
Diff to previous 1.1 (colored)

Recursive revbump associated with update of lang/ocaml to 4.02.2.

Revision 1.1 / (download) - annotate - [select for diffs], Tue Jan 20 16:27:02 2015 UTC (9 years, 3 months ago) by jaapb
Branch: MAIN
CVS Tags: pkgsrc-2015Q2-base, pkgsrc-2015Q2, pkgsrc-2015Q1-base, pkgsrc-2015Q1

Added package devel/ocaml-sexplib, a library for S-Expressions in OCaml.

This form allows you to request diff's between any two revisions of a file. You may select a symbolic revision name using the selection box or you may type in a numeric name using the type-in text box.




CVSweb <webmaster@jp.NetBSD.org>